Throw Out The Height And Weight Charts

I was surfing the internet when I came across various height and weight charts for health purposes. Which, I just can’t stand.

It also reminded me of my daughters WII Fit. When my daughter made a profile for me, it said that I was obese. Now, I’m not a small man. I’m 6’1″ and I weigh 230lbs. My waist is 32″ and I can bench press over 400lbs. Just for the record, I’ve never used steroids or any other performance enhancing drug. I have always trained naturally.

The point is I’m a weight lifter. I carry a lot of muscle on my body and not fat. Muscle weighs more then fat, yet I’m considered obese on every chart out there.

These height and weight charts are complete garbage. It’s not that this charts don’t, they can’t take the amount of muscle you carry on you’re body into consideration.

Let’s say you do carry a little extra weight on your body. Not everybody is meant to be super thin or built like a bodybuilder. You may already be at a weight that is right for you’re optimum health.

I know people that you might consider a little over weight. Yet they have tremendous cardio and strength. Which you should also try to improve on.

The point is, don’t pay attention to these charts. A lot of people are setting ourselves up to lose for no reason.
